3.3.3 Editing your contacts
To edit contact information, touch on the contact details screen.
When finished, touch to save.
Change a contact’s default phone number
The default phone number (the number which has priority when making a call
or sending a message) will always be displayed under the contact name.
To change the default phone number, long press the number you want to set as
the default number from the contact's details screen, then select Set default.
Then a icon will appear ahead the number.
This choice is only available when the contact has more than one number.

3.3.4 Use Quick contact for Android
Touch a contact to open Quick contact for Android, then you can touch or
the number to make a call, or touch to send a message.
The icons available on the Quick contact panel depend on the information you
have for the contact and the applications and accounts on your phone.
